/** * Gets the global scope instance in a given environment. * * The strategy is to return the most modern, and if not, the most common: * - The `globalThis` variable is the modern approach to accessing the global scope * - The `window` variable is the global scope in a web browser * - The `self` variable is the global scope in workers and others * - The `global` variable is the global scope in Node.js */ function getGlobalScope() { if (typeof globalThis !== 'undefined') return globalThis if (typeof window !== 'undefined') return window if (typeof self !== 'undefined') return self if (typeof global !== 'undefined') return global throw new Error('@sanity/ui: could not locate global scope') } export const globalScope = getGlobalScope() as any
